Technical Specifications

Detector type 8 vented, fully guarded ionization chambers
Chamber volume 0.6 cm³ per chamber
Chamber geometry Parallel-plate, 4.0 mm separation, 1.39 cm collection electrode
Chamber layout 1 centre + 4 quadrant at 7.5 cm + 3 energy-ID chambers
Photon range 60Co to 25 MV (all clinical energies including FFF)
Electron range 6 MeV to 25 MeV
Dose-rate range Up to 2400 MU/min (FFF compatible)
Beam-energy detection Automatic — no manual selection needed between beams
Delivery types Static, IMAT, VMAT, TomoTherapy, dynamic wedge
Communication Wireless — operates independently of QA management software
PC requirements Windows 10 Pro (64-bit) when used in PC mode
Compatible linacs Varian, Elekta, Accuray, Siemens
Standards alignment AAPM TG-142 daily QA (Klein 2009) / TG-198 (Hanley 2021)

Applications

The daily morning check — every modality, one setup

Daily output constancy

Verify linac output every morning across every photon and electron energy. Automatic energy detection means therapists deliver beams in any sequence — no device reset between energies.

Flatness & symmetry

Four quadrant chambers at 7.5 cm from the centre capture radial and transverse profile constancy on every beam.

VMAT / rotational delivery

Dose rates to 2400 MU/min and rotational delivery support let the device serve daily VMAT and IMAT machine checks alongside static beams.

FFF beam daily checks

Built for the high dose-per-pulse seen on TrueBeam HDRS and Versa HD FFF deliveries. No saturation correction needed at the dose rates documented in the brochure.

Therapist-led daily QA

Wireless, standalone operation lets RTTs complete the morning constancy check independently — physicist review happens later, on the saved data.

TG-142 / TG-198 daily

Covers the output / profile-constancy portion of the daily-QA test set in the AAPM Task Group reports. Mechanical and imaging daily tests run on separate tools.

Why QA BeamChecker Plus?

8 chambers
Centre + quadrants + energy-ID

A single centre chamber gives output, four quadrant chambers at 7.5 cm give radial and transverse profile constancy, and three energy-ID chambers let the device recognise the delivered beam automatically. One setup, every photon and electron energy.

Wireless
No cables, no laptop

The device records, calculates and reports on its own — no console cable, no laptop in the bunker. Standalone for the morning check; the PC software is there when you want trending or batch export.

~10 s
Between measurements

Automatic energy detection plus a 10-second readiness window means the full daily-QA list across photons and electrons completes faster than energy-by-energy chamber swaps.
